NY S 9174
in committeeRelates to the calculation of full-time employment for purposes of the federal public service loan forgiveness program
New York · 2025-2026 Regular Session · upper
Description
Increases the amount of credit to be certified under the federal public service loan forgiveness program for faculty or teachers to five hours worked for each hour of lecture or classroom time.
